Are you ready for a grace you never saw coming? In John 21:1–25, Jesus reveals Himself to a man who thought he had blown it for good. Peter—the bold disciple who swore he’d never fall—collapsed under pressure, denied Jesus three times, and carried the weight of shame that many of us know all too well. But the risen Christ meets him on a shoreline, recreates the scene of his failure, and pours out a grace deeper than Peter ever imagined. In this message, discover how Jesus still manifests that same surprising grace today: • He resources us when our strength runs dry • He restores us where our failures once defined us • He rules us by inviting us back into purpose, calling, and surrender This isn’t just Peter’s story—it’s ours. Whether you’re hiding sin, carrying shame, or trying to run your own life, Jesus stands on the shore of your story with forgiveness, freedom, and a future. Are you ready to see the Cross like never before? Psalm 22 isn’t just poetry—it’s prophecy. Written centuries before Jesus, this Psalm paints a stunning, detailed portrait of the Good Shepherd who would suffer, die, and rise again for the salvation of the world. From the cry of abandonment to the global call of redemption, Psalm 22 reveals the Cross with breathtaking clarity. In this message, we walk through the prophetic moments of Psalm 22 and trace their exact fulfillment in the life, death, and resurrection of Jesus Christ. You’ll see how every detail—from the mockery, to the piercing of His hands and feet, to the casting of lots—was part of God’s sovereign plan to bring salvation to all who believe. Discover the Messiah who was forsaken so you would never be. See the Suffering Servant who became the Victorious Savior.
